Hey Guys,
Ive never had problems with FS2004 previously but ive just attempted to start up the application and i get the following error message : FSUIPC PROBLEM! - This is a Beta Copy of FSUIPC which expired on 30/06/06.
After i click OK on the error box FS2004 stops loading and closes. I have no idea what this error message is for and why it has appeared. All i know is Iam completly at a loss for what to do. If you guys could give me some help in solving this issue it would be great

Go to the web site Luke Mentioned and download the FSUIPC zip file. Then copy the fsuipc.dll into your flight simulator/modules folder. I had the same problem for some reason and this did the trick. You don't really need the rest of the files in the zip file.

Hey Twyone and Mike, believe me i can completly understand how frustarting it is. But the only thing i can suggest is what i did to resolve the issue.
1. Visit: http://www.schiratti.com/dowson.html
2. Click on the link that directs you to the "FSUIPC 3.60" Download. Open the file.
3. What i did once opening the file and extracting the ZIP was clicked once on the FSUIPC 3.6.0.0 file and copied it. (Ctrl + C)
4 Open Flight Simulators Modules folder and find the recent version of FSUIPC, click once on it and press Ctrl + V to overwrite it, it will ask if you want to replace the file, click "Yes"
5. Now open FS2004 and it should start - up as normal.
However ACARS requires FSUIPC 3.6.0.1 just like Oliver said, so i am not sure how to use ACARS at the moment, that maybe a job for Luke. But on the brightside it now means you can use FS without pulling your hair out. Hopefully this work for you as it did me and enable FS to start up as normal.

Steve, my hope is that Peter Dowson will release 3.65 (which is what 3.617 is slated to become) before there is an issue. I would have gone back to 3.60, but the way the FSUIPC installer code is written it would not overwrite the 3.601 version by default, and a lot of people might still have the problem.
It is a less than ideal solution, but it seemed like the quickest fix to push out in 10 minutes.

The fix is simple as Luke said I came up with the same problem after installing the newest ACARS and fooled around some with no luck. Then I got smart and did it the simple way. I backed up and removed the Old FUSPIC dill and unistalled Acars.
Then went to the Fleet download page and downloaded the new Acars again. When the program selection page showed up I saw an updated version of FUSPIC and allowed that to install with the Acars install. With your registration file stiil in place in the FS Modules folder the new dill ins there and all works well now. Alos the program still shows that it is registered.
Try this it is very simple.
